Final approval will be needed this Monday, but Under a proposed city regulation, a tax of $25 would be put on every gun sold in Seattle, with a tax of 5 cents for every round of ammunition.

Meanwhile in Texas...

"The Texas Senate voted Thursday to create a tax free weekend for guns and hunting supplies. On the weekend before hunting season begins in September, Texans would be able to buy scopes, ammunition and firearms without having to pay sales tax on the item."
